Web3.1 Factors that Influence Urban Form and Structure. Second to topography, the urban morphology, the built environment and the associated property rights, is the most important constraint to urban development. The ‘urban capital stock,’ i.e., lots, buildings, streets, road grids, rail tracks, and expressways are relatively inelastic to changes. WebApr 15, 2024 · Muratori (1950) defines urban morphology as an "operational history of urban form," because this discipline records changes in urban form effected by planners, architects, and builders over time ...

Urban morphology is the study of the formation of human settlements and the process of their formation and transformation. The study seeks to understand the spatial structure and character of a metropolitan area, city, town or village by examining the patterns of its component parts and the ownership … See more Urban morphology approaches human settlements as generally unconscious products that emerge over long periods, through the accrual of successive generations of building activity.
